We have been so influenced by the works of Poe! This song is influenced by the poem Annable Lee, of course. But we also wanted to combine Poe’s real life experience with his young wife Virginia. They wed when whe was awfully young. The lyrics for the third verse confirm this. They are taken from Poe’s correspondence with Virginia’s mother. Poe was courting Virginia and wrote a letter to her mother basically saying, “Let me have under her own hand a letter bidding me goodbye. I may die, my heart will break, but I will say no more.“ I paraphrase a bit here for the purpose of good singing syllables, but that was his message. His poor beautiful wife Virginia died when she was so young, but at least she and Poe had a happy life while they were together.
